About Top Fancy Shape
Top Fancy Shape is a small downlight which can be distributed with complete freedom throughout the space by creating patterns and designs originating from a surface-mounted base. Top Fancy Shape is the only light available on the market which allows for a full light installation to be created from a single light source for spaces in which concealed lights are impossible. The cable can be moved along the ceiling thanks to small pistons which create vertices in the shape of the cable. The layout of these points can be freely chosen and designed by the user.
Top Fancy Shape achieves a subtle and minimalist aesthetic with pure lines which seemingly levitate delicately a few centimetres from the ceiling and which can be paired with cylindrical wall lamps. It is available with three different base sizes (depending on the number of units per base) and can be combined with pendant lights from Arkoslight’s Fancy Shape collection.
About the iF DESIGN AWARD
Since 1954, the iF DESIGN AWARD has been recognized as an arbiter of quality for excellent design. The iF Design brand is renowned worldwide for outstanding design services, and the iF DESIGN AWARD is one of the most important design prizes in the world.
It honors design achievements in all disciplines: product, packaging, communication and service design, architecture and interior architecture as well as professional concept, user experience (UX) and user interface (UI).
